Alpha is constructing one of the world's most forward-thinking school frameworks. Our locations integrate demanding academics, technology-enhanced instruction, and elevated expectations for both learners and team members. The admissions function is where this vision takes form. Families seek more than basic details. They seek transparency, assurance, and proof that Alpha distinguishes itself in substantive ways.
In this capacity, you will oversee the complete journey for prospective families starting with their initial outreach. You will reply with both speed and care, arrange campus visits and student shadow experiences, keep applicant information current and precise, and walk parents through Alpha's approach and its fit with their objectives. This is a high-visibility, relationship-centered role in which you directly affect enrollment outcomes.
This is an on-campus, fast-moving position in San Francisco suited to someone who can handle competing demands with both precision and attention. If you find satisfaction in transparent communication, dependable execution, and supporting families as they make informed decisions, this role provides considerable autonomy and influence.
What You Will Be Doing
- Replying to prospective family inquiries within 24 hours with communication that is clear, polished, and consistent with Alpha's values
- Coordinating and delivering admissions events, campus tours, and shadow day experiences from planning through follow-up
- Ensuring applicant records remain comprehensive and accurate across CRM systems and admissions tools
- Conducting meetings with families to clarify Alpha's educational model, respond to their questions, and document key details
- Partnering with campus staff and admissions team members to sustain an organized and effective admissions process
- Rendering final admissions decisions or shaping enrollment policy
- Instructing classes or managing academic content
- Employing aggressive sales methods or templated messaging
- Working within an environment that lacks structure or operates at a slow pace
Create a smooth, high-conversion admissions journey that moves initial curiosity toward committed enrollment, while ensuring families feel well-informed, valued, and enthusiastic about becoming part of Alpha.
Basic Requirements
- 2 years of customer-facing experience
- At least 1 year of professional written communication experience with families or customers
- At least 1 year of experience working in a CRM, student information system, or comparable database with demonstrated attention to data accuracy
-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ple workflows simultaneously
- Ability to work on-site in San Francisco, CA
- Authorization to work in the United States
- Background in education, enrollment management, or school operations
- Experience supporting admissions events or high-touch onboarding processes
- Comfort working in fast-changing, tech-enabled environments

Working with us
This is a full-time (40 hours per week), long-term position. The position is immediately available and requires entering into an independent contractor agreement with Crossover as a Contractor of Record. The compensation level for this role is $50 USD/hour, which equates to $100,000 USD/year assuming 40 hours per week and 50 weeks per year. The payment period is weekly.
